This is my top 3 :

1) Live After Death (the colors are just gorgeous, this balance between the blue and the yellow is terrific, Derek has manage to reproduce in his own style the clear/obscure style of Rembrandt but with a very impressive bichromatic palette, and the Eddie is just amazing).
2) Powerslave (once again, the colors are just very nice, softer and very bright at the same time, the Pharaoh Eddie is beautiful and the details are extraordinary disseminated through the artwork and the booklet, plus this is the very first Maiden I've listened and I immediately felt in love with this masterpiece, that's why it's my 2nd favorite cover)
3) Somewhere In Time and Seventh Son Of A Seventh Son ex-aequo (the 1st one is marvellous with its huge amount of details and I love Blade Runner, the 2nd one is very relaxing with its equilibrium of pastel blue and white/yellow/red/green)
